California passes law boosting housing near transit to ease shortage.
California Governor Gavin Newsom has signed a landmark housing bill aimed at increasing density near transit hubs, allowing taller buildings and more housing units in areas with access to public transportation.
The law marks a significant shift in state policy to address the housing shortage by streamlining development near transit lines, though it has faced criticism from some Democrats concerned about neighborhood impacts and equity.
The measure is expected to accelerate construction of housing near train and bus stations across the state.
